  3. Just make them fit around everything..... If we were 1:1 the length of the tubes / ID of the tube / air flow into engine/heads /class rules for exit......and so on. If you are doing an exact class or car get reference photos off Google or the web. The biggest trick with using solder is getting it flat...roll it between sheets of glass or plexiglass, then polish and bend. In this '31 the tubes are equal, and bent to shape then the collectors were added.
